Education Support Program- Children in Residential Care (CIRC)

The purpose of the Education Support Program (also known as CIRC) is to address the educational needs of children and young people in Residential Care placements across Ovens and Murray. The Education Support program’s main focus of support is to re-engage the young people into their chosen education pathway, considering best interests of the young person. The ES Worker will work closely with the young person to identify client voice, and allow for neurodiversity, disability inclusion, trauma informed practice, flexible settings, varied learning styles, level of missed schooling, learning gaps, and any other consideration needed for young people living in Out of Home Care. Mainstream school may not always be the preferred pathway for some children and young people, and it is important to consider flexible and alternative learning opportunities.  As part of this supported pathway a focus on developing the literacy and numeracy skills of the young person are made a priority. Referrals are completed by the Child Protection Case Manager or ICMS Case Manager allocated to a young person.
